Tel-Aviv has been having a very successful annual Pride Parade for quite some time, with municipality participation, both financial and physical - i.e. mayoral presence. (TA municipality even has a department to cater for GLBT citizens, headed by a lesbian woman.)
The gays of Jerusalem have decided to hold their own Pride Parade for the first time in the holy city (next Friday afternoon). The very powerful ultra-orthodox in Jerusalem are behaving as one would expect: religious bigots are the same all over the world, whatever their religion.
